5 Best Free Apps for Windows
These five free apps cover office work, image editing, streaming/recording, coding, and notes. All links go to the official download or signup pages.
1. LibreOffice — Free Office Suite
Writer (documents), Calc (spreadsheets), Impress (presentations), and more. Opens and saves Microsoft Office formats. No subscription.
2. GIMP — Image Editor
Full-featured image editor: layers, filters, retouching. Free and open source. Good alternative to paid photo software.
3. OBS Studio — Streaming & Recording
Record your screen, stream to Twitch/YouTube, capture gameplay or tutorials. Free and widely used.
4. VS Code — Code Editor
Microsoft’s free code editor. Great for programming, markdown, and plain text. Extensions for almost any language.
5. Notion — Notes & Docs
Notes, docs, databases, and project boards. Use in browser or download the desktop app from the site.
